PAKISTANI MISSION CONFIRMS RESCUE OF FOUR CITIZENS FROM SCAM CENTERS

 

Islamabad, Special report Pakistan – The Pakistani Mission in Yangon has confirmed that four Pakistani citizens held captive by scam centers have been rescued and returned to Pakistan.

According to a statement, Mr. Saqib Mushtaq and Mr. Waqar Ullah, two of the rescued individuals, revealed that a non-governmental organization (NGO) based in Mae Sot, Thailand, negotiated their release.

*RESUCE DETAILS*

– Four Pakistani citizens rescued from scam centers
– NGO in Mae Sot, Thailand, facilitated release
– Two individuals, Mr. Adnan Abbasi and Mr. Abdul Jasim, also returned to Pakistan

*REACTION FROM PAKISTANI AUTHORITIES*

“The Mission is relieved that our citizens have been rescued and returned home safely,” said a spokesperson. “We appreciate the efforts of the NGO involved and will continue to work towards protecting Pakistani citizens abroad.”

*INVESTIGATION ONGOING*

Authorities are investigating the scam centers and working to apprehend those responsible.

*SAFETY ADVISORY*

Pakistani citizens are advised to exercise caution when traveling abroad and to verify the authenticity of job or business opportunities.
